Konsultrapporten first quarter 2022 is out now!
Read more No thanks!

Senior Android Developer

IT & Telecom
Stockholms län
This gig is no longer available.
We are looking for a senior developer who can contribute with experience, knowledge and code to deliver features and increase the quality of the codebase. Together with the team you will be responsible for several media applications. As an experienced developer you are expected to collaborate with the team, help the team grow, take responsibility for building big features and be able to be the spokesperson for the team in different projects. We are looking for someone with positive energy that can grasp the existing products and start contributing quickly. It is beneficial if you have worked with streaming video before.

Our development philosophy is funded on “Clean Code” concept by Robert Martin, and we are implementing code using TDD. The tight connection to consumers offers a quick feedback on new releases. We use both Java and Kotlin in our codebase. In collaboration with product department and other tech teams we offer an agile working environment where we collaborate tightly with business and products departments by means of mob- and pair programming. Among our tools one may find is Rx, GraphQL, Retrofit, Fastlane and Firebase. Currently, the Android team consists of 10 developers from five countries who work in Stockholm and Gothenburg. The atmosphere is great, and a new friendly face is always welcome.


We’re expecting you to:
- Write clean, secure, scalable code in Java and Kotlin.
- Have a great interest and strong knowledge of the Android platform.
- Have Insights in good software architecture and patterns.
- Be engaged to bring the best experience to our customers.
- Actively collaborate with the product department to clarify limitations and possibilities within the Android domain, test and take pragmatic decisions, optimizing for the best possible customer experience.
- Increase the quality of the codebase and help spreading that knowledge in the team.

Preferred but not required:
– Knowledge of streaming domain and development experience of streaming applications.

Years of experience:
6

Specific skills:
Kotlin
Java
RxJava
GraphQL
Android Architecure Components
Android
Android TV
MVP, MVVM, MVI
ExoPlayer
Firebase
TravisCI
Mobile
C
Java
Agile
Android
Applications
Architecture
LEAN
MVVM
Optimizing
REST
TDD
Test
Scala
Kotlin
Location
Stockholm, Stockholms län, Sweden
Duration
ASAP - Open